The Importance of Registered Agents in Business Privacy

In today's business environment, maintaining privacy is vital for numerous entrepreneurs and small business owners. Registered agents play a pivotal role in ensuring that a company's confidential information remains private. By acting as a designated point of contact for legal documents and notifications, registered agents help guard business owners from unwanted scrutiny. This detachment from personal addresses provides peace of mind, knowing that their private information is not openly available.

Another significant aspect of registered agents is their handling of necessary communication with state agencies. When businesses receive legal notices, tax documents, or annual report reminders, these communications go immediately to the registered agent. This procedure not only protects the owner’s privacy but also ensures that important documents are managed smoothly and are not overlooked in the chaos of everyday business operations. As a buffer between the public and private spheres, registered agents handle professional correspondence without jeopardizing the owner's anonymity.

Moreover, registered agents contribute to obedience with state regulations while enhancing business privacy. Most states, including Washington, require businesses to maintain a registered agent to meet legal standards. By satisfying this requirement, registered agents ensure that businesses remain in good standing without revealing the owner’s confidential information or addresses. This enables business owners to focus on growth and operations without worrying about their privacy being compromised in the process.

Factors Affecting Costs of Registered Agent Offerings in WA

When considering the offerings of registered agents in WA, multiple cost factors are important that can influence your decision. First, the range of fees for services is wide, depending on the provider and the level of service offered. Typically, standard registered agent services start at around 100 dollars per year but can rise significantly with additional services such as compliance monitoring or mail forwarding. It’s essential to compare the packages that different registered agents in WA provide to find a service that meets your budget while still providing necessary benefits.

Another critical cost factor is the value-added services that some registered agents offer. Many highly-rated Washington registered agent providers offer features like digital document storage, compliance alerts, and virtual access to important documents. These enhanced services can warrant higher fees if they help streamline your business operations and ensure compliance with state requirements. Thus, evaluating how much you might gain these additional features is crucial when factoring in costs.

In conclusion, it is important to take into account any potential hidden fees associated with registered agent services. Although many providers advertise a base rate, additional fees for services such as changing your registered agent, filing annual reports, or mail handling can accumulate. To avoid unexpected expenses, ensure you thoroughly review the fee structure of any registered agent service you are thinking about in WA, and ask about any additional costs that may not be clear right away.

Conformance and Annual Submission Requirements

In Washington, businesses are required to comply with specific regulatory and annual reporting requirements to maintain their active status. To ensure conformity to these rules, hiring a registered agent in Washington can be invaluable. A registered agent takes care of legal documents, including regular submissions and compliance notifications, and helps companies avoid fines associated with late filings or failures to comply with state regulations.

The Washington Secretary of State demands that all entities submit an regular filing to remain in good standing. This submission informs the state on essential company information, which includes the current address and leadership details. Professional agents offer Washington LLC regular filing support to assist in filing these reports accurately and on schedule, mitigating the risk of loss of status or fines.

Furthermore, utilizing a professional registered agent in Washington can give reassurance regarding anonymity protections. Since registered agents are obligated to have a tangible location within the state, they can act as a buffer for a owner's personal location, ensuring that sensitive information is kept secure. This solution is particularly advantageous for entrepreneurs who want to maintain a level of anonymity while ensuring compliance with state regulations.

Local vs. National Registered Agent Providers

Choosing between regional registered agent providers can considerably impact your business operations. Local registered agents are typically based inside your region, providing specialized knowledge of local laws and requirements. They often provide personalized service, understanding the unique needs of regional businesses, and can readily assist with regional processes and compliance issues. This localized focus can be helpful for businesses that prioritize close relationships and immediate support.

On the other hand, federal registered agent providers can service several states, which may be helpful for businesses functioning in many locations or for those intending to expand. These providers offer broad resources, established systems, and experience handling varied compliance requirements across various jurisdictions. They can be an excellent option for businesses looking for reliability as they grow and navigate varied regulations.

In the end, the choice between state and federal registered agents should align with your business goals and needs. If you value tailored attention and localized knowledge, a state provider may be ideal. However, if you need a broader service network with expertise in various states, a national provider might be more appropriate. Evaluating these factors will help ensure you find the best registered agent solution for your business.
